In either Preferences or Advanced Preferences menu there is an option for 'Centre on Unit with Orders', turn this off to save centering on units that have active orders. There isnt a way to avoid centering on active units that have no preset orders.

Why don't you just "Activate" one of the defenders in the city you are working on. At least that way when it centers it will do so at the spot you want. you can always put that unit back to sleep when you are done.
Fiben posted 02-23-99 11:57 PM ET     Click Here to See the Profile for Fiben  Click Here to Email Fiben     
Oh, one more thing, there is an option to require you to manually end each turn. I think it is labeled as "Pause at end of turn". I prefer that option as well. Whenever you automate tasks it is easy to miss opportunities for city maintenance without it.
